Valerie Friend is Tanque Verde Ranch’s new Assistant General Manager. She will look after the front desk, programs, housekeeping, Kid’s Program, and make sure the guests have an amazing, friendly, comfortable, and clean stay. She will work closely with Terry our GM, making sure everything is running smoothly.
Valerie carries an array of hospitality experience as she has been working in the industry for 27 years. She started as a night auditor and worked her way up. Valerie has taken roles of assistant front office manager, front office manager, rooms division director, and general manager of properties in the past.
